The incident may prompt renewed scrutiny of the Cybertruck's off-road capabilities and driver education. ## content_section1 Police in Grapevine, Texas, confirmed the arrest of a Tesla Cybertruck driver who allegedly drove the vehicle into Grapevine Lake, north of Dallas, in an attempt to use the truck's "Wade Mode" feature. According to the police statement, the driver claimed they were testing the mode, which is designed to allow the Cybertruck to navigate shallow water. However, the vehicle began taking on water near the shoreline and was subsequently abandoned by the driver. No injuries were reported, but the incident has drawn attention to the limitations of the feature and the potential risks of misjudging water depth. Tesla's "Wade Mode" is marketed as enabling the Cybertruck to traverse water bodies up to a certain depth by adjusting suspension height and pressurizing the battery pack. The mode is intended for off-road use in conditions like streams or floodwaters. In this case, the driver may have overestimated the safe depth, leading to water ingress. The exact depth of the lake at the point of entry was not disclosed. The driver faces charges related to the incident, though specific charges have not been released. ## content_section2 - **Incident highlights user error potential**: The arrest suggests that some drivers may misunderstand the intended use of features like "Wade Mode," which could lead to vehicle damage or safety risks. - **Cybertruck’s off-road pedigree questioned**: While the truck is designed for rugged terrain, this event may raise doubts about its real-world water-fording capabilities and the reliability of its sealing systems. - **Possible regulatory and brand implications**: The incident could attract attention from automotive safety regulators, potentially leading to reviews of Tesla’s marketing claims or owner manuals. For Tesla’s brand, negative publicity around vehicle misuse may temper enthusiasm among potential buyers. - **No direct financial impact yet**: As of the latest available data, Tesla’s stock and earnings have not been directly affected by the event, but market observers may watch for any follow-up actions from authorities or safety agencies. ## content_section3 From a professional perspective, the incident underscores the importance of clear communication between automakers and consumers regarding vehicle capabilities. While "Wade Mode" is a unique selling point for the Cybertruck, such events suggest that driver education may not have kept pace with feature complexity. If similar incidents recur, there could be potential for increased scrutiny from agencies like the National Highway Traffic Safety Administration (NHTSA), who might examine whether Tesla's product descriptions are sufficiently cautious. Investment implications are speculative at this stage. A single isolated incident is unlikely to materially impact Tesla’s market position or financial performance in the near term. However, repeated occurrences could erode consumer confidence in the Cybertruck's durability, especially among off-road enthusiasts who are a key demographic for the model. In the broader electric vehicle market, competitors such as Rivian and Ford (with the F-150 Lightning) also offer water-fording capabilities, and any perceived weakness in Tesla's implementation could shift buyer preferences. Ultimately, the long-term effect would likely depend on how Tesla addresses the issue—whether through software updates, revised marketing, or enhanced warranty coverage.
